Elaine, you might find Phil Edinger's method a helpful way to organize your
observations. He has you start with the rhizome and work your way up the
flower, and he gives several options for describing each part as you go.
This method is outlined in an article found at Mike Lowe's HIPS website:

http://eagle.tricities.net/~mikelowe/

Print it out if you can and carry it with you into the garden, along with
your yardstick.
